Add a Revit Update to an existing deployment image

Revit Updates and Hotfixes can be added to an existing deployment image from the Deployment section within Autodesk Account.

Example: Add Revit version 20XX.x.x Hotfix to a Revit version 20XX.x deployment image named Revit20XX-custom located at D:\deploy\Revit20XX .

  1. From the Deployment section in Autodesk Account, Add Revit in the same manner as the original Revit20XX-custom deployment image.

  2. Customize Revit and click Specific version, select Revit 20XX.x.x.1 Hotfix for Revit 20XX.

  3. Apply the Customizations and Extensions in the same manner as the original Revit20XX-custom deployment image.

  4. Click Next to move to the Enter Settings step.

  5. Specify the Deployment name and Deployment image path to reflect the original deployment.

  6. Click Next to move to the Create and download step.

  7. Agree to Terms of Use and Click Create.

  8. Run the Deployment download application.

  9. The Autodesk Deployment application will verify if a deployment image exists within D:\deploy\Revit20XX and once detected you will be prompted to either Update the existing deployment or Save in new location. When prompted, choose Update and click Download & update.

Depending upon the amount of difference between the original deployment image and the new deployment configuration, the changes to the deployment image may take a few minutes.

Note: You can confirm that the Revit 20XX.x.x Hotfix was included in the deployment image by looking at the contents of the setup_ext.xml located in D:\deploy\Revit20XX\image\<GUID>\ for reference to Revit 20XX.x.x.1 Hotfix for Revit 20XX.

WARNING: Any manual changes made to the original deployment image will be lost when the Update is applied to the existing deployment image.
